Job Summary

As a Real-Time Simulation System Engineer supporting Siemens Energy through FERCHAU, you will be responsible for the end-to-end lifecycle of real-time simulators used in High Voltage Direct Current (HVDC) and Flexible AC Transmission Systems (FACTS). Your daily activities include planning, setting up, commissioning, and documenting simulators, as well as conducting Factory Acceptance Tests (FAT). You will play a critical role in technical project execution, collaborating with test teams to develop documentation and supporting the sales phase through conceptual clarifications and proposal preparation. This position is particularly attractive for engineers who enjoy a mix of deep technical simulation work and international field exposure, as it involves worldwide travel for system delivery and on-site commissioning.
